Drum Tight Containers is designing an open-top, square-based, rectangular box that will have a volume of 171.5 in.³.
What dimensions will minimize surface area?
The length of one side of the base is?
The height of the box is?
What is the minimum surface area?

Answers

The length of one side of the base is 7 inches.

The height of the box is 3.5 inches.

The minimum surface area of the box is 147 inch².

Let the length of the box be "l".Let the height of the box be "h".The volume of the box is given to be 171.5 inch³.171.5 = l²hh = 171.5/l²The surface area of the box is "A".The surface is made up of the base and the four sides of the box.A = l² + 4*h*lA = l² + 4*(171.5/l²)*lA = l² + 686/lWe need to minimize the surface area.Differentiate the equation with respect to "l".dA/dl = 2l - 686/(l²)To get the minima, put dA/dl = 0.2l - 686/(l²) = 02l = 686/(l²)l³ = 343l = 7 inchesh = 171.5/l²h = 3.5 inchesA = l² + 686/lA = 49 + (686/7)A = 147 inch²

Victor found 12 sand dollars and 20 starfish at the beach cheyenne found 8 sand dollars and 16 starfish at the beach collection has a higher ratio of sand dollars to starfish

Answers

Using proportions, it is found that Victor has a higher ratio of of sand dollars to starfish.

What is a proportion?

A proportion is a fraction of a total amount, and equations can be built to find the desired measures in the context of the problem using multiplications such as division or multiplication.

One example of proportions is for ratio problems, as:

The ratio between two amounts a and b is given by the division of a by b, that is, a/b.The ratio between two amounts b and a is given by the division of b by a, that is, b/a.

Hence the ratios of sand dollars to starfish for Victor and Cheyenne are given as follows:

Victor: 12/20 = 0.6.Cheyenne: 8/16 = 0.5.

0.6 > 0.5, hence Victor has the higher ratio.

The Gift Basket Store had the following premade gift baskets containing the following combinations in stock.CookiesMugsCandyTotalCoffee57820Tea73313TOTAL12101133Choose 1 basket at random. Find the probability that it contains cookies given that it contains coffee (to three places after the decimal point).

Answers

We are asked to find the probability that it contains cookies given that it contains coffee.

This is called conditional probability and is given by

[tex]P(A|B)=\frac{P(A\: and\: B)}{P(B)}[/tex]

This means that the probability of event A given that event B has occurred.

For the given case, it becomes

[tex]P(Cookies|Coffee)=\frac{P(Cookies\: \: and\: \: Coffee)}{P(Coffee)}[/tex]

The probability P(Cookies and Coffee) is the intersection of the column "Cookies" and the row "Coffee" divided by the grand total.

[tex]P(Cookies\: \: and\: \: Coffee)=\frac{5}{33}[/tex]

The probability P(Coffee) is the row total of the row "Coffee" divided by the grand total.

[tex]P(Coffee)=\frac{20}{33}[/tex]

Finally, the conditional probability is

[tex]P(Cookies|Coffee)=\frac{P(Cookies\: \: and\: \: Coffee)}{P(Coffee)}=\frac{\frac{5}{33}}{\frac{20}{33}}=\frac{5}{33}\cdot\frac{33}{20}=\frac{5}{20}=\frac{1}{4}=0.25[/tex]

Therefore, the probability that it contains cookies given that it contains coffee is 0.25
